What is the historical significance of this Kandinsky artwork?
This 1928 stage set design for Mussorgsky's Pictures at an Exhibition showcases Kandinsky's abstract expressionism, blending geometric forms with musical themes to create a visual representation of Russian architecture and avant-garde art.

What inspired Kandinsky's use of geometric shapes in this piece?
Kandinsky drew from Russian Constructivism and musical rhythms, using triangles, circles, and lines to symbolize the architectural grandeur of Kiev's gate and the emotional tones of Mussorgsky's composition.
